I took Lakeside Middle School, which was the smallest title one school in FWCS in 2001, with just 18 students in 7&8th grade band. I have now build it into the second largest M.S. band program in FWCS. We now have over 1/3 of the inter-city middle school student body in band, with over 70 students in my advance band alone! There is no school in Allen county that has a higher percentage of students in Band! In fact, we just added a second director 2 years ago and now have over half of the school (600 students) in band, strings and choir. Currently, we will be starting a $650,000+ construction remodel project this spring, to triple the music Dept. building size. We will be receiving a new music suite with three very large rehearsal rooms, a music wing hallway with instrument lockers, large practice ensemble rooms, 8 smaller practice rooms with all new increased storage and quality sound treatments.
